Woolys Bagels is a Muslim-owned cafe serving bagelwiches stuffed with McSpicy-style fried chicken, smores & more

by Christabel Tan

Singaporeans can’t seem to get enough of fluffy bagels and bagelwiches — the long list of speciality shops selling the well-loved NYC staple can attest to that.

In the spirit of the phrase “the more the merrier”, the Muslim-owned Woolys Bagels has also jumped on the long-running bagel bandwagon with a cosy pop-up store in Farrer Park.

The bagel shop shares the same space as Korean sando specialist Egg Stop, so you can be prepared for lots of loaded sandwiches in a myriad of exciting flavours.

Although the bagel shop itself does not have halal certification, you can rest assured that everything is prepared with halal-certified ingredients.

There are seven savoury bagelwiches (and one sweet) options on the menu, and you can choose between Plain, Sesame, and Parmesan bagel buns.

The crowd favourite Chic Teriyaki (S$12.80) is stuffed with a massive teriyaki chicken thigh, fluffy scrambled eggs, furikake, and creamy truffle mayo, while the locally-inspired Otah Kau (S$12.60) has mackerel otah, scrambled eggs, and a mildly spicy sauce.

The decadent Double Chicken Frizzle (S$13.90) is chock full of scrambled eggs, cheese, and spicy fried chicken thigh that supposedly taste like our favourite guilty pleasure from McDonald’s, the McSpicy — a dream come true!

There’s also something special for all you sweet-toothed folks — a dessert bagelwich in the form of the Bagel SMORE’S (S$7.90), a concoction of gooey roasted marshmallows and Nutella.

Other offerings that fall within the realm of comfort food include Milkshakes (S$6.90) and Mac & Cheese (S$5), with the option of topping up S$2 for fried chicken cutlet.
